Position: Design & Technology Teacher Location: Nottingham Contract: Full-Time Start Date: September Key Stages: KS3–KS5 Design & Technology Teaching Role in an Academy An ambitious Academy in Nottingham is seeking to appoint a creative and technically skilled Design & Technology Teacher to join its successful DT department from September. This is a full-time role within a supportive and forward-thinking school that values innovation, practical learning, and high standards of teaching. Design & Technology is a popular and well-established subject within the school, with students encouraged to develop creativity, problem-solving skills, and technical understanding through hands-on design and making experiences. About the Role You will teach Design & Technology across Key Stage 3, Key Stage 4, and Key Stage 5, delivering engaging and practical lessons that inspire creativity, independence, and technical confidence. Students will explore areas such as product design, resistant materials, engineering principles, CAD/CAM, and iterative design processes, developing strong making, modelling, and evaluative skills. You will prepare students for GCSE and A-Level Design & Technology qualifications, supporting high-quality coursework, practical projects, and strong academic outcomes. Working within a well-resourced department, you will contribute to curriculum planning, enrichment activities, and the continued development of teaching and learning. Key Responsibilities Teach Design & Technology across KS3, KS4, and KS5 Deliver engaging practical workshop-based lessons Prepare students for GCSE and A-Level DT qualifications Support coursework, design projects, and prototyping work Maintain safe workshop environments and procedures Assess student work and provide detailed, constructive feedback Contribute to curriculum planning and departmental development Support STEM and design enrichment opportunities The School Environment This Academy in Nottingham provides a structured and ambitious learning environment where students are encouraged to achieve their full potential. The DT department benefits from modern workshops, specialist equipment, collaborative planning, and strong leadership, creating an environment where creativity and technical excellence are highly valued. Staff are supported through ongoing professional development and opportunities for career progression within the academy trust.
